单片机课设PWM控制微型直流电机调速正反转启停.doc
单片机PWM控制微型直流电机调速正反转启停系统设计 本文档主要介绍了基于单片机的PWM控制微型直流电机调速正反转启停系统的设计与实现。该系统采用单片机作为控制核心,使用PWM技术控制微型直流电机的速度和方向,实现了微型直流电机的调速、正反转和启停功能。 在本文档中,我们首先对微型直流电机的结构和工作原理进行了介绍,然后对系统的硬件电路设计和软件设计进行了详细的论证。硬件电路设计部分,着重介绍了单片机的选择、电路设计和元件选型等方面的考虑。软件设计部分,着重介绍了主程序设计、定时器初始化程序设计和显示程序设计等方面的实现。 通过本文档的学习,读者可以了解到单片机PWM控制微型直流电机调速正反转启停系统的设计原理和实现方法,对于电子工程和自动控制等领域的研究和应用具有重要的参考价值。 知识点: 1. 单片机的基本结构和工作原理 单片机是一种微型计算机,具有中央处理器、存储器和输入/输出接口等组件。单片机的工作原理是基于指令执行的,它可以根据程序的指令执行相应的操作。 2. PWM技术的原理和应用 PWM(Pulse Width Modulation,脉宽调制)是一种数字信号调制技术,用于控制直流电机的速度和方向。PWM技术的原理是通过调整脉冲宽度来控制直流电机的速度和方向。 3. 微型直流电机的结构和工作原理 微型直流电机是一种小型的电机,用于驱动小型机电设备。微型直流电机的结构主要包括磁铁、线圈和齿轮等组件。微型直流电机的工作原理是基于电磁感应的。 4. 系统硬件电路设计的考虑 系统硬件电路设计需要考虑单片机的选择、电路设计和元件选型等方面的考虑。单片机的选择需要根据系统的要求和 constraint 选择合适的单片机型号。电路设计需要考虑单片机的引脚排列、电路布局和元件选型等方面。 5. 系统软件设计的考虑 系统软件设计需要考虑主程序设计、定时器初始化程序设计和显示程序设计等方面。主程序设计需要根据系统的要求和 constraint 设计合适的主程序。定时器初始化程序设计需要根据单片机的时钟频率和系统的要求设计合适的定时器初始化程序。显示程序设计需要根据系统的要求和 constraint 设计合适的显示程序。 6. 单片机PWM控制微型直流电机调速正反转启停系统的应用 单片机PWM控制微型直流电机调速正反转启停系统可以应用于机电设备、自动控制系统、工业控制系统等领域。该系统可以实现微型直流电机的调速、正反转和启停功能,对于机电设备和自动控制系统具有重要的应用价值。
剩余36页未读,继续阅读
- 粉丝: 3815
- 资源: 59万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- BDD,Python 风格 .zip
- 个人原创STM32F1 BOOTLOADER,主控芯片为STM32F103VET6
- Alpaca 交易 API 的 Python 客户端.zip
- 基于Django与讯飞开放平台的ACGN文化交流平台源码
- 中国象棋(自行初步设计)
- 微信小程序实现找不同游戏
- 100_Numpy_exercises.ipynb
- 2023-04-06-项目笔记 - 第三百二十六阶段 - 4.4.2.324全局变量的作用域-324 -2025.11.23
- 一个简单的模板,开始用 Python 编写你自己的个性化 Discord 机器人.zip
- TP-Link 智能家居产品的 Python API.zip